This photo was taken in a hallway on campus for a newspaper cover for Brest Cancer Awareness month.Time
It was taken at night.Lighting
The overhead lighting was the only light used.Equipment
I used my Canon Rebel T1i camera with an 18-55mm lens while laying on the ground and shooting up at the ceiling.Inspiration
My editor and I needed to come up with a cover photo for our college newspaper for Breast Cancer Awareness month and since my Mimi was diagnosed with it when I was little and beat it. It was a cause that has always been very important to my family and I. I felt like it needed to be a photo that was unique and not the typical get a bunch of people and form a ribbon while they wear pink shirts. So I came up with the idea of having my roommate make a heart with her hands and holding the ribbon inside of it. This photo could have been created easily with photoshop but I wanted something natural and real. So my roommate held the ribbon in her heart shaped hands over me while I shot looking up at the lights. We added the Pink color in post. Her hands didn't hold the heart perfectly and to me that made the image perfect because battling cancer isn't perfect it doesn't always have a happy ending but we give all the love and fight to it. I lost my Mimi 3 years ago to breast Cancer right before my wedding and this photo still holds such a deep meaning to me and I'm so glad I took it in a raw form.Editing
All we did was add a pink filter to make the glow pink instead of white.In my camera bag
I carry three lenses, extra cards, a card reader, lease cleaner, battery charger, Paper and a pen.Feedback
Honestly go for it. It's okay for things to not come out exactly as imagined. Experiment with lights and different angles. Not everything has to be shot standing up sometimes lay on the floor and get a different perspective.
